BQ2022ADBZRG4 Description

BQ2022ADBZRG4 Description

The BQ2022ADBZRG4 is a high-performance EPROM memory IC chip designed by Texas Instruments. This device is specifically engineered for applications requiring reliable and efficient memory storage solutions. The BQ2022ADBZRG4 features a 1Kbit memory size organized into 32 bytes across 4 pages, providing a compact yet robust storage capacity. It operates within a wide voltage range of 2.65V to 5.5V, making it suitable for various power supply configurations. The memory interface is designed with a single wire, simplifying the connection and reducing the complexity of the overall system design. The BQ2022ADBZRG4 is packaged in a surface mount SOT23-3 format, which is ideal for space-constrained applications and ensures easy integration into modern electronic circuits. Additionally, the device is REACH unaffected and RoHS3 compliant, adhering to stringent environmental and safety standards.

BQ2022ADBZRG4 Features

  • Memory Organization: The BQ2022ADBZRG4 offers a memory organization of 32 bytes x 4 pages, providing a structured and efficient storage solution.
  • Memory Size: With a 1Kbit memory size, this chip is ideal for applications requiring compact memory storage.
  • Memory Interface: The single wire interface simplifies the connection process and reduces the overall complexity of the system.
  • Voltage Range: The wide operating voltage range of 2.65V to 5.5V ensures compatibility with a variety of power supply configurations.
  • Package Type: The surface mount SOT23-3 package is designed for easy integration and is suitable for space-constrained applications.
  • Compliance: The BQ2022ADBZRG4 is REACH unaffected and RoHS3 compliant, ensuring it meets the highest environmental and safety standards.
  • Moisture Sensitivity Level: With an MSL of 1 (Unlimited), the device is highly resistant to moisture, ensuring reliability in various environmental conditions.
